Northside runs past Flowery Branch; WF wins defensive struggle over Tattnall; PC and HoCo win
by DON MONCRIEF, Patriot Sports Editor
Sep 01, 2012 | 4938 views | 0 0 comments | 12 12 recommendations | email to a friend | print
Northside Offensive Coordinator Chad Alligood said the Eagles just had to “keep on hitting and hope to wear them down”.

That was in reference to Flowery Branch and that was apparent the case as Northside put up 38 points in the second half en route to a 45-7 win.

The Eagles ended up with 356 yards rushing. Seventy-eight of them belonged to Keshun Hill. Forty of them accounted for Northside’s first score.

With Isaac Rivera’s point after that put the visitor up 7-0 and that was the lead after one. Flowery Branch, which had 33 yards rush – but offset that with 118 passing - tied it in the second.

Curtis Martin put the Eagles ahead for good with a four-yard run. Hill added to that a little later when he caught a 11-yard pass from Marcus Ivory and then Donte Bryant finished out the third quarter scoring with a 16-yard run. Rivera was perfect throughout.

Hill scored from 30 yards out in the fourth, Rivera hit a 27-yard field goal and Lee Bradley scored from the 9 to finish out the scoring. John Tignor hit that extra point.

Bryant finished with 72 yards rushing on seven carries, Glenn Smith 70 on 10 carries and Martin 57 on 12.

Even the best of prognosticators probably wouldn’t have gotten this one right. Westfield 3, Tattnall 2.

Landon Beamon’s 33-yard field goal turned out to be the difference, it coming in the third quarter.

The Trojans, who had 104 passing and 103 rushing yards, could only find the endzone once. And that was in dropping the Hornets for a safety in the first quarter.

Westfield had 88 yards rushing and 27 passing. It was led by Dustin Hall, who had 24 on eight carries and Drew McCrory, who had 23 on six.

Clay Humphries led Tattnall with 41 on 11 carries.
